***Coppola’s version of “Psycho,” sort of*** After the sudden death of her husband, an American woman (Luana Anders) keeps it secret and tries to ingratiate herself to the matriarch at the family’s manor in Ireland in order to extort part of the inheritance. But there’s a dark pall over the family after an accidental drowning seven years earlier, not to mention the specter of a psycho with an axe! William Campbell plays the strange brother and Mary Mitchel his fiancée. Shot in B&W, “Dementia 13” (1963), aka “The Haunted and the Hunted,” was the theatrical debut for writer/director Francis Ford Coppola after producer Roger Corman offered him to do a low-budget imitation of “Psycho” (1960) in Ireland with funds left over from his movie “The Young Racers,” on which Coppola worked as a s

47/100 After the death of her husband, a woman tries to con her mother-in-law into believing in the ghost of a young girl who died 7 years ago so that she can work her way into the old ladies will. But something far more sinister is going on. Produced by Roger Corman and Written / Directed by Francis Ford Coppola, this is an interesting thriller, more for it's nostalgic sense than anything else. It's certainly not a mystery as everything plays out exactly as expected. At the time, I would imagine it was considered a rather grisly affair, though. Not bad. -- DrNostromo.com
